The FCC register lists 6 antenna structures in and around Reynolds, GA. That is the 257th highest count of any place in Georgia.
Spread over the land area here, the register works out to 3.02 structures per square mile. No population estimate is published for this place, so a per-head figure is not given.
The median registered structure here stands 90 m (295 ft); the tallest reaches 117 m (384 ft).
Flint Electric Membership Corporation holds more registrations here than any other entity, at 2 of 6.
Registrations here span 1973 to 2008.

About this data
All figures on this page are aggregated from the federal antenna structure register of 2026-08-23, not from carrier coverage data. The two answer different questions.
The FCC Antenna Structure Registration database covers structures that require registration — generally those over 200 feet or near airports. Many small cells, rooftop antennas and short towers are not registered and will not appear here.
"Owner" is the entity that registered the structure, usually a tower company such as American Tower or Crown Castle. It does not indicate which carriers operate equipment on the structure.
